I thought Klasse AIO was a polish. I use Menzerna IP, Klasse AIO then Klasse SG. You can wash again after you clay, but i find it's easier to clay small 1x1' areas then wipe up the clay lube well. Some people clay right after they wash, they leave the car wet and use car wash as lube. But I heard it breaks down the clay faster. I use white pads with the Klasse AIO, the orange pads are light cutting pads. Klasse AIO is a non abrasive all-in-one polish, not a swirl remover. If you don't have any paint defects to remove then stick with the white pad and non abrasive polish. I've never applied Klasse SG by machine, always by hand. The key is applying very thin coats. Well i used the OP with a orange pad and didnt get very good results so i went with OC with a different orange pad and got better results but still not great. After reading a little more i think my prob was i was using too much product and not working it in long enough. I used a ring around the pad everytime, next time i try it ill only use the 3 or 4 pea sized drops once the pad is loaded
